3.3. Signal input connections

The amplifier HZA4-120F features 4 balanced and line level analog signal inputs (one per
amplification channel) on its rear panel.
Signal input connectors are 3 position
screw terminal block (40, 41, 43, 45). The wiring
is:
HOT or direct signal
COLD or inverted signal
GROUND
For unbalanced connection short-circuit
pin  to pin -.
STACK outputs (42, 44) available for inputs 1 and 2 are parallel to the input and serve to re-send
the signal of these inputs (INPUTS, CH1 / CH2) to other input channels, amplifiers or sound systems.
The input impedance is 20K (balanced) with a nominal input sensitivity of 0dBV(1V). This
impedance makes possible to parallel several amplifiers without loosing audio quality.

3.4. Output connections and channel linking with the FLEXIPOWER function

The rear panel OUTPUTS section is fitted with two position screw terminal block (35, 36, 37, 38)
for each amplifier channel. Always respect the relative polarity for outputs (0 and 100 on each output
connector), wiring and speakers.
The FLEXIPOWER Function: a MERGE switch is installed between each pair of output
connectors:

When the switch is in the top position, the pair of channels has an independent behaviour; the
FLEXIPOWER function will not be active

When the switch is in the lower position (MERGE), the two channels will be linked and their
individual power will be added:
o The two outputs of the pair of channels and the speaker lines connected to these
channels will be connected in parallel
o The MERGE LED (6, 11, 16) light on the front panel, between the pair of channels, will
be lit
o The audio content of the pair of channels becomes the sound source connected to the
input of the channel with a lower number (input 1 for channel pair 1&2, input 2 for
channel pair 2&3, input 3 for channel pair 3&4)
o The active front and remote volume control (if used) of the channel pair becomes that
of the channel with a lower number (controls on channel 1 for channel pair 1&2,
controls on channel 2 for channel pair 2&3, controls on channel 3 for channel pair
3&4)
2, 3 or 4 adjacent channels can be linked (with a resulting double, triple or quadruple power), with the
following sound source and volume control arrangement:
